Job interviews provide you with primary information about a candidate's qualifications, work history, and skill set. Effective interviews also provide insight into an applicant's values, work ethic, dedication to the industry, and general attitude. Here are seven interviewing techniques you can integrate into your current interview process. 1. Choose where to hold the interview. Location plays a significant role in the effectiveness of your interview. Finding a quiet place will allow you to connect with a candidate without distractions. Interview preparation checklist: Ensure your internet connection is stable. Hardwire your connection if possible. Test your video and audio. Try to join your meeting in a private and quiet space. Wear a headset to help reduce background noise and leverage the background noise suppression feature. If conducting a panel interview, share the agenda with all interviewers and confirm everyone knows what they’re going to ask, who’s asking the first question, the second, and so on. Or, if it’s to be a series of interviews, in what order (and what time) they’ll meet the candidate, and what each team member will ask during their session.

2. Have a quick chat. Rather than talking about the weather or asking about the candidate's commute, consider finding a common interest. Beginning the interview with small talk can help you relax and get to know the candidate while giving them a chance to become familiar with the space.
